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ists

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ists (2019)

EndedScripted showDrama, Romance

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ists is based on the popular book series The Perfectionists, written by Sara Shepard, who also penned the No. 1 New York Times bestselling book series Pretty Little Liars. Everything about the town of Beacon Heights seems perfect, from their top-tier college to their overachieving residents. But nothing in Beacon Heights is as it appears to be. The stress of needing to be perfect leads to the town's first murder. Behind every Perfectionist is a secret, a lie and a needed alibi.

When did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ists premiere?

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ists premiered on March 20, 2019.

Who are the main characters in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ists?

The main characters in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ists are Alison DiLaurentis, Mona Vanderwaal, Ava Jalali, Caitlin Park-Lewis, Dylan Walker, and Taylor Hotchkiss.

What is the setting of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ists?

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ists is set in the fictional town of Beacon Heights, Oregon.

Are there any crossovers between Pretty Little Liars and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ists?

Yes, some characters from Pretty Little Liars make appearances in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ists, including Alison and Mona.

Who is the showrunner of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ists?

I. Marlene King is the showrunner of Pretty Little Liars: The Perfectionists.
